The University of Kentucky completed its acquisition of St. Claire Healthcare on July 1, 2024 (FOX 56 and WEKU). Don Lloyd was retained as CEO and Chris McClurg as CFO of the new UK St. Claire. The hospital runs 159 beds at 222 Medical Circle in Morehead plus seven primary-care locations across Rowan, Bath, Carter, Elliott, and Menifee. The founder runs a Morehead-resident CMS-enrolled DME supplier credentialed onto UK St. Claire's discharge-planner channel and onto the UK HealthCare Lexington enterprise vendor portal, serving an eight-county home-health and long-term-care catchment that pulls Carter residents westward into Morehead — the inverse direction of the routing pattern Carter carries with no county-resident acute-care hospital.

Eight-county catchment plus the Carter cross-county routing pattern. UK St. Claire's clinical catchment runs Rowan, Bath, Carter, Elliott, and Menifee as the five-county primary-care footprint plus Morgan, Fleming, and Lewis on the broader referral side. Carter County has no county-resident acute-care hospital; Carter residents split eastward to King's Daughters in Ashland and westward to UK St. Claire in Morehead. The Carter-westward share is the cross-county routing surface a Morehead-resident DME supplier carries through the UK St. Claire discharge-planner channel without competing against an in-Carter hospital DME unit.

DMEPOS demand is Medicare-primary and survives Medicaid managed-care compression. Oxygen concentrators, hospital beds, mobility devices, CPAP and BiPAP supplies, ostomy and wound-care supplies, and enteral nutrition flow through CMS DMEPOS supplier enrollment under 42 CFR 424 Subpart P with the $50,000 surety-bond requirement and CMS-deemed accreditation. The lane is structurally less exposed to a Kentucky Medicaid managed-care rate reset than home-health or behavioral-health sub-tiers.

The math.

Per-engagement scope. DMEPOS gross margin runs 25 to 40 percent on standard catalog (oxygen, CPAP, mobility, wound care, ostomy, enteral). An 80 to 180 SKU inventory float at $60,000 to $160,000 plus a service van plus warehouse-and-office fit-out plus 2 to 4 counter/delivery/billing FTE supports $450,000 to $950,000 Year-1 revenue. Year-3 mature revenue $850,000 to $1.6 million.

Year 1: founder plus 2 to 4 FTE. Single anchor — UK St. Claire discharge-planner channel. CMS DMEPOS supplier enrollment, surety bond, and CMS-deemed accreditation in seat. Revenue base $180,000 to $420,000. Founder take-home $60,000 to $100,000.

Year 2: founder plus 3 to 5 FTE. UK HealthCare Lexington vendor portal credentialed. PrimaryPlus FQHC adjacency live. First cross-county catchment home-health and SNF accounts signed. Revenue base $480,000 to $1,000,000. Founder take-home $90,000 to $160,000. Banker covenant: no single buyer above 60 percent of revenue.

Year 3 onward: founder plus 4 to 7 FTE. Three legs mature plus PrimaryPlus and Pathways adjacency. Revenue base $850,000 to $1,600,000. Sustained founder take-home $130,000 to $220,000.

Founder-side capital $180,000 to $480,000. Inventory float $60,000 to $160,000. CMS DMEPOS $50,000 surety bond. CMS-deemed accreditation plus HIPAA-compliant intake software $15,000 to $35,000. Warehouse plus office lease and fit-out $20,000 to $60,000. Service van plus delivery vehicle $30,000 to $60,000. UK HealthCare vendor-portal credentialing plus payer credentialing $10,000 to $25,000. Insurance (general liability plus product liability plus auto plus home-setup E&O) $20,000 to $45,000 annually. 90-day payroll float plus 12-month working-capital reserve $55,000 to $150,000.

Acquisition pathway.

The founder profile is mid-career with one of three on-ramps: prior DMEPOS supplier or home-medical-equipment operations tenure with established CMS-deemed accreditation; prior UK HealthCare or academic-medical-center vendor-portal tenure willing to add CMS DMEPOS credentialing over 6 to 12 months; or prior regional-hospital discharge-planner or case-management tenure adding the supplier-side credentialing arc over 12 to 18 months. A first-time founder without prior DMEPOS or academic-medical-vendor tenure cannot enter this lane cold.

Relationship-portfolio target at launch: UK St. Claire CEO Don Lloyd and CFO Chris McClurg's offices; UK St. Claire discharge-planning department head and director of case management; UK HealthCare Lexington vendor-portal administrator; the UK College of Medicine Morehead Rural Program coordinator for referral cross-channel; PrimaryPlus Morehead FQHC clinical director; the Pathways Rowan-resident clinical lead; home-health-agency directors of operations across Rowan, Bath, Menifee, Morgan, and Elliott; Kentucky CHFS OIG home-health licensure contact; and Kentucky Medicaid managed-care DMEPOS credentialing contacts across the five-plan roster. Twelve to eighteen named contacts by end of Year 1.

Entity and credentialing posture. Kentucky business registration, KOSHA workers' comp, healthcare-elevated general-liability, product-liability, auto-liability, and home-setup E&O. CMS Medicare DMEPOS supplier enrollment under 42 CFR 424 Subpart P plus the $50,000 surety bond plus CMS-deemed accreditation (BOC, ABC, HQAA, NABP, TJC, ACHC, or CHAP). Kentucky Medicaid DMEPOS bilateral credentialing plus the five-MCO managed-care DMEPOS panel. HIPAA-compliant intake and DMEPOS billing systems.

National DMEPOS suppliers — Apria Healthcare, Lincare, Rotech, AdaptHealth, and Quipt Home Medical — bid at multi-state distribution-network scope and run Eastern Kentucky routes from Lexington or Knoxville hubs. A Morehead-resident operator carrying the dual-portal credential stack (UK St. Claire local plus UK HealthCare Lexington) plus same-shift mobilization sits below their pricing floor.
